Distance From Llabanere Airport to Manchester International Airport (PGF - MAN Distance)

The flight distance from Llabanere Airport (PGF) to Manchester International Airport (MAN) is 771 miles. This is equivalent to 1240 kilometers or 669 nautical miles. The distance shown below is the straight line distance (may be called as flying or air distance) or direct flight distance between airports.


1240 kilometers is the distance from Llabanere Airport, France to Manchester International Airport, United Kingdom.
